This report concerns the policy and usage of Independent Government Cost Estimates (IGCE's) throughout the US Army Materiel Command's (AMC) major subordinate commands. A statistical analysis of a representative sample of production contracts is made comparing IGCE's, contractors' estimates, Government's price objectives and negotiated prices. The study objectives are to determine the influence of IGCE's on the price analysis/cost analysis estimates which are used to determine the Government's initial price objective; assess the relationship between the IGCE's and the contractors' proposed price; and determine the most effective method of using the IGCE in the contract cost estimating process. Based upon the analysis and interview with preparers and users of IGCE's, recommendations are made concerning policy and use of IGCE's within AMC. (Author).

To use public funds effectively, the gov¿t. must meet the demands of today's changing world by employing effective mgmt. practices and processes, including the measurement of gov¿t. program performance. Legislators, gov¿t. officials, and the public want to know whether gov¿t. programs are achieving their goals and what their costs are. To make those evaluations, reliable cost information is required and fed. standards have been issued for the cost accounting that is needed to prepare that information. This Cost Guide has been developed in order to establish a consistent methodology that is based on best practices and that can be used across the fed. gov¿t. for developing, managing, and evaluating capital program cost estimates.
